Abstract
The present invention relates to injection devices for injecting a medicament from a cartridge (600) through a needle cannula (510). The injection device (100) includes an actuator (330, 360) for driving a piston driver (310) and includes an end of stroke limiter (341, 611). When the piston driver (310) is arrested by the end of stroke limiter (341, 611) a shielding driver (370) is automatically triggered to actively shift the needle cannula (510) into a shielded state. The injection device may include a fluid dispensing interruption mechanism that automatically interrupts fluid flow when the piston driver has moved a predetermined stroke length. The injection device may also include a single pre-stressed spring acting exclusively in a linear compression mode or exclusively in a torsion mode and adapted to sequentially drive the device to enable fully automatic operation. The invention also relates to a method of sterilizing a needle cannula assembly.
